Description

1-Chloro-4-Phenylbutane is a versatile organic intermediate featuring a reactive chlorobutyl chain attached to a phenyl group. This compound matters for its role as a key building block in the synthesis of more complex molecules, particularly in pharmaceutical and fine chemical manufacturing. Industries that need it include pharmaceutical R&D, agrochemical production, and specialty chemical synthesis, where it is used to introduce the 4-phenylbutyl moiety into target structures.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: A crucial precursor in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s), particularly for compounds requiring a phenylalkylamine or benzylpiperazine scaffold.
  • Agrochemical Synthesis: Used in the production of herbicides, fungicides, and plant growth regulators that incorporate a lipophilic phenylbutyl group.
  • Liquid Crystal & OLED Material Precursor: Serves as a starting material for synthesizing advanced organic electronic materials and liquid crystal monomers.
  • Organic Synthesis Building Block: Employed in alkylation reactions, Grignard reagent formation, and as a linker in polymer and dendrimer chemistry.
  • Fragrance & Flavor Intermediate: Utilized in the multi-step synthesis of certain aromatic compounds used in perfumery.
  • Research & Development: A valuable reagent in academic and industrial laboratories for methodological development and exploring new chemical entities.

Basic Information

Product Name 1-Chloro-4-Phenylbutane
CAS No. 4830-93-7
Molecular Formula C10H13Cl
Molecular Weight 168.66 g/mol
Synonyms 4-Phenylbutyl chloride; (4-Phenylbutyl)chloride; γ-Phenylbutyl chloride; 1-Chloro-4-phenylbutane; 4-Chlorobutylbenzene; Butane, 1-chloro-4-phenyl-; Benzenebutane, 4-chloro-; NSC 406106
EINECS 225-414-2

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area away from incompatible materials such as strong acids, bases, and oxidizing agents. Recommended storage temperature is between 15°C and 25°C. Keep container tightly sealed when not in use to prevent moisture absorption and degradation.
